BABY SWING
We recently got a swing from ASDA for our back garden. We have a park 5 minutes up the road but as Ethan loves the swings so much, we really wanted one for our own garden. The fantastic thing about this swing is that it will grow with him! The frame can be extended and there's a second swing seat that we can put on once he grows out of the toddler stage of this swing. I had a swing as a child and I really wanted Ethan to have one, so when we came across this one which is on offer at the moment for just £40 (insanely good value!) the fact that it converted and grew with him made this the perfect choice. I can't believe that for such a great price we will get so many years out of it. He thinks it's absolutely great and it doesn't take up too much room in our garden which leaves more than enough room for me to get my hands on something I've wanted for a LONG time - a swing chair! ;) The swing is called Plum 2 in 1 metal swing set from Asda.
